生成的工艺计划的规则文件
规则文件用于指定在创建或更新生成的工艺计划时要应用的规则。该文件定义所生成的工艺计划的结构。可以针对给定对象类型,指定应从通用工艺计划沿用到生成的工艺计划的属性和关联。如未指定,则沿用所有属性和关联。
定义规则文件
使用下面给出的元素,通过结构化方式,在文本文件中以 JSON 格式定义规则:
如下面的示例所示,可以在规则文件中为特定对象类型定义多个规则。规则必须包含 sourceTypetargetType 块。可以在同一规则文件中为多个对象类型指定规则。
以下是将使用关系链接和序列用作源类型和目标类型的两个示例:
{
"sourceType": "com.ptc.windchill.mpml.processplan.operation.MPMOperationUsageLink",
"targetType": "com.ptc.windchill.mpml.processplan.operation.MPMOperationUsageLink"
}
{
"sourceType": "com.ptc.windchill.mpml.processplan.sequence.MPMSequence",
"targetType": "com.ptc.windchill.mpml.processplan.sequence.MPMSequence",
"excludedAttributes": "BranchingOperation",
"excludedAttributesForUpdate": "ReturnOperation"
}
要点
sourceTypetargetType 块中指定的类型组合在规则文件中具唯一性。
除非另有明确指定,否则 sourceType 中给定类型的所有子类型都会继承给定规则。
可以选择是否使用 attributeToSyncMappings 元素。当源属性和目标属性不同时,可以使用该元素。
对于“详细说明”等特殊属性,需要以不同的方式指定内部名称,例如 longDescriptionRichText.formattedText
可将特性 com.ptc.windchill.associativity.reconciliation.excludedTypes 配置为指定在创建或更新生成的工艺计划时不应沿用的文档类型。有关详情,请参阅传播上游变更
在创建规则文件后,需要将其与通用工艺计划相关联。有关详情,请参阅将规则文件与通用工艺计划相关联
这对您有帮助吗?